Bradford has gone a perfect 5-0 against Twin Valley South recently and they'll look to pad the win column further on Thursday. The Railroaders will take on the Panthers at 5:00 p.m. The two teams have had a bumpy ride up to this point with three consecutive losses for Bradford and four for Twin Valley South.
On Wednesday, Bradford came up short against Tri-Village and fell 12-7.
Chloe Hocker and Hayven Evans did some serious damage despite the final result: Hocker went 3-for-4 with two RBI, one run, and one double, while Evans went 2-for-3 with three runs and one double. MacKenzie Hocker also deserves some recognition as she hit her first double of the season.
Meanwhile, Twin Valley South lost 11-4 to Newton Local on Friday.
Paityn Cross was cooking despite her team's loss, going 1-for-2 with one stolen base, two RBI, and one double. Another player making a difference was Peyton Howard, who went 2-for-4 with two doubles and one run.
Bradford's loss dropped their record down to 8-13. As for Twin Valley South, their defeat dropped their record down to 5-7.
